Blue Jay Gold Kicks Off 16,000m Drilling Campaign in Yukon

  • Blue Jay Gold commenced diamond drilling on the Steller Gold Project in Yukon on June 11, 2026.
  • The 2026 program aims to extend high-grade gold-silver resources, with up to 16,000 meters of drilling planned.
  • A second drill rig is being mobilized to accelerate exploration across multiple targets.
  • The project is fully funded by a $14.7 million private placement closed in April 2026.
